I have my X-box360 connected via Components on my Panny, and so far no sparkles of any sort. You can try this:

1)Locate the spot where you saw them sparkles
2)Switch off the 360 and close your lights (keep the plasma on), look at the same spot again. If you can see brightly lit dots in the same area, then you have "stuck" pixels.
